About the position

The Department of Education and Training Victoria has funded four existing Teaching Academies of Professional Practice (TAPPs) partners to undertake school-based research into preparation and placement approaches for teaching in rural and regional schools. The partnership of Latrobe University and The University of Melbourne has received funding for the research in 2022 and 2023 as part of the engagement with school partners and mentors.
